在当今这个数据驱动的时代,数据库作为信息存储与管理的核心组件,其重要性不言而喻,而数据库名称(DatabaseName)作为数据库的第一印象,不仅承载着识别与区分的功能,更蕴含着设计者的智慧与考量,本文将深入探讨数据库命名的重要性、原则、最佳实践以及如何围绕“DatabaseName”这一关键词构建高效、可维护的数据库架构。
一、数据库命名的重要性
数据库名称是数据库身份的象征,它直接影响到数据的组织、访问效率及后期维护的便捷性,一个恰当且富有意义的数据库名称能够:
1、提高可读性:清晰直观的名称帮助开发者和用户快速理解数据库的用途和内容,减少沟通成本。
2、促进标准化:统一的命名规范有助于团队协作,确保不同成员对同一数据库有一致的认识。
3、便于管理:良好的命名习惯使得数据库的备份、恢复、迁移等操作更加顺畅,降低出错风险。
4、支持扩展性:合理的命名策略为未来可能的系统升级或扩展预留空间,避免重名冲突。
二、数据库命名的原则
为了达到上述目标,数据库命名应遵循以下基本原则:
1、简洁明了:名称应简短而精确,避免冗长或模糊不清的描述。
2、意义明确:反映数据库的主要功能或存储的数据类型,如CustomerDB
、OrdersDB
。
3、一致性:整个系统中的数据库命名风格应保持一致,便于统一管理和识别。
4、避免冲突:确保在同一环境下,不同数据库的名称不会重复,避免混淆。
5、考虑国际化:如果系统面向多语言环境,应避免使用特定语言的词汇,或提供相应的翻译版本。
6、遵守法律法规:确保名称不包含侵犯版权、商标权或其他法律限制的内容。
三、数据库命名的最佳实践
基于上述原则,以下是一些具体的数据库命名最佳实践:
使用名词短语:通常以名词或名词短语形式出现,直接描述数据库内容。
驼峰命名法:对于包含多个单词的名称,推荐使用驼峰命名法(如SalesOrderDB
),提高可读性。
前缀或后缀约定:根据项目或部门需求,可以在名称前后添加特定前缀或后缀,如Prod_CustomerDB
表示生产环境中的客户数据库。
版本控制:对于迭代频繁的数据库,可以在名称中加入版本号或日期,如CustomerDB_v2_2023
。
文档记录:建立详细的数据库命名规则文档,并定期更新,确保团队成员都能遵循。
四、围绕“DatabaseName”的数据库架构设计
以“DatabaseName”为核心,我们可以进一步探讨如何围绕这一关键词构建高效、可维护的数据库架构:
1、逻辑分层:根据业务逻辑将数据库划分为不同的层次,如基础数据层、业务逻辑层、视图层等,各层之间通过明确的“DatabaseName”进行关联和区分。
2、模块化设计:将复杂系统拆分为多个子模块,每个模块拥有独立的“DatabaseName”,便于独立开发、测试和维护。
3、数据隔离与安全:利用不同的“DatabaseName”实现数据的逻辑隔离,结合访问控制策略,保护敏感数据不被未授权访问。
4、性能优化:合理规划数据库物理存储结构,如分区、索引策略等,以提高查询效率,根据“DatabaseName”的访问模式调整缓存策略,减少I/O瓶颈。
5、监控与日志:为每个“DatabaseName”配置详细的监控与日志记录机制,及时发现并解决潜在问题,保障系统稳定运行。
五、结论
数据库命名虽小,却关乎整个信息系统的健康与可持续发展,通过遵循科学的命名原则和最佳实践,围绕“DatabaseName”精心规划数据库架构,我们不仅能提升系统的可维护性和扩展性,还能为团队协作奠定坚实的基础,在这个数据泛滥的时代,让我们从每一个细节做起,共同守护好这份宝贵的数字资产。
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。
工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态